Output 753b766396b4606b36d95b1664ae0327246a9000e8aecf8aa0004af95e45eb25:0

value
618083098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0a0835bba5bd46c1a6c42e321bd7915a92c6f92 OP_EQUAL
address
3GLLKtChycHyTTTZFch5sPw7Y3p7pmQZrG
transaction
753b766396b4606b36d95b1664ae0327246a9000e8aecf8aa0004af95e45eb25
spent
true